  • Abstract
    This work is concerned with the results of the 1997 project: “A pilot project on the use of active microwave satellite remote sensing for rapid area estimation of agricultural crops during winter and spring”. The objectives of the work were threefold. Firstly, to determine agricultural crop area estimates at the end of the field preparation period of winter crops. Secondly, to determine agricultural crop area estimates at the end of the field preparation period of spring crops. Thirdly, to analyse and define the requirements for an operational synthetic aperture radar (SAR) monitoring activity in the framework of the MARS Project for the provision of crop area estimates at two key dates, mid-January and mid-May
